If the bond length is very large, the system will approach the limit of two noninteracting hydrogen atoms, in which case the electronic wavefunction can be well approximated by a product of an orbital on atom a and an orbital on atom b and these orbitals will be exactly the atomic orbitals aos of the two. I have yet to show you the solution to a wave function for the hydrogen atom, so let me do that here, and then well build back up to probability densities, and it turns out that if were talking about any wave function, we can actually break it up into two components, which are called the radial wave function and angular wave function.
